Choosing a Treadmill For Home

citysports-folding-treadmill-foldable-walking-running-machine-2-0hp-motorized-electric-treadmill-for-home-bluetooth-speaker-led-display-fitness-app-phone-holder-adjustable-speeds-0-6-7-8-mph-black.jpgA treadmill for home use can help you keep fit, even if you don't have time to get to the gym. Here are some things to think about when buying one.

Features like incline and the incline setting can will help you burn more calories and engage various muscles.

It's Easy to Workout

Treadmills can be a great way to exercise without leaving the house. They can help you stay healthy, burn calories and improve your overall health, even if bad weather or a busy schedule prevent you from hitting the gym. It's reasonably priced

If you're looking to buy a treadmill on a tight budget, there are plenty of options to choose from. A lot of models are priced under $300. Whether you want something that is ideal for light running or jogging, or just to be able to walk if the temperature is too hot outside. Some models are ready for use right out of the boxes and can be folded down for easy storage. Some may have fewer features however they offer solid performance at a reasonable price.

Before you shop, determine what kind of exercises you'll be doing on your treadmill and how often. For example, you'll need to decide if you'd like an advanced model which allows you to stream virtual classes through iFit, or if you prefer simple touchscreens that provide basic metrics such as speed distance, calories burned, and distance. Consider your budget and the space available in your home.

Try the Horizon T202 for a budget-friendly alternative. It comes with a 2.75 CHP motor as well as a 60" long-running surface that's ideal for walking or jogging. It's also possible to do some light exercise with its top speed of 12 mph. The treadmill is simple to use and doesn't require a membership to use.

Another excellent option is the ProForm City L6. Although it has a lower weight limit than other models, it's extremely durable and comfortable to run on. It can also reach speeds that exceed 8 mph, and it has an incline that goes up to 10 percent. The treadmill comes with a free 30-day iFit membership and includes tablets that make it simple to watch live or on-demand classes.

It's easy to store

If you reside in a tiny space or have a large home, space is an important consideration when choosing the best treadmill for your home. The most effective models fold up when not in use to reduce their footprint and make them easily accessible for storage on flat surfaces. Certain models have wheels that can be useful to move the machine around or for navigating up and down stairs.

The Echelon Stride Auto Fold Connected Treadmill is, for example, one of our top picks. It's user-friendly, intuitive, and comes with a range of features, such as smart connectivity, metric tracker, interactive iFit on and off treadmill, and much more, all at a competitive price. It is also compact and comes with a cushioned deck to reduce stress on joints.

BiFanuo's 2-in-1 Folding Treadmill is a great option. This budget-friendly treadmill is easy to set up out from the box. It comes with a variety of workouts and an LED display that displays basic metrics like time as well as speed and distance. It can accommodate users as heavy as 300 pounds and is quieter than other treadmills we've tried.
